<?php
/**
* Abstract class of editor plugins.
*
* @author Naoki Sawada
*/
class elFinderEditor
{
/**
* Lifetime of callback states.
*
* @var int
*/
protected $callbackStateTtl = 86400;
/**
* Dedicated directory name for callback states.
*
* @var string
*/
protected $callbackStateDirName = 'elfinder_editor_callback_state';
/**
* Array of allowed method by request from client side.
*
* @var array
*/
protected $allowed = array();
/**
* elFinder instance
*
* @var object elFinder instance
*/
protected $elfinder;
/**
* Arguments
*
* @var array argValues
*/
protected $args;
/**
* Constructor.
*
* @param object $elfinder
* @param array $args
*/
public function __construct($elfinder, $args)
{
$this->elfinder = $elfinder;
$this->args = $args;
}
/**
* Return boolean that this plugin is enabled.
*
* @return bool
*/
public function enabled()
{
return true;
}
/**
* Return boolean that $name method is allowed.
*
* @param string $name
*
* @return bool
*/
public function isAllowedMethod($name)
{
$checker = array_flip($this->allowed);
return isset($checker[$name]);
}
/**
* Return $this->args value of the key
*
* @param string $key target key
* @param string $empty empty value
*
* @return mixed
*/
public function argValue($key, $empty = '')
{
return isset($this->args[$key]) ? $this->args[$key] : $empty;
}
/**
* Create callback state and return token params for a callback request.
*
* @param string $method
* @param string $hash
* @param string $secret
* @param array $meta
* @param int $ttl
*
* @return array|false
*/
protected function createCallbackState($method, $hash, $secret, $meta = array(), $ttl = null)
{
$this->gcCallbackStates();
$token = $this->createCallbackStateToken();
$expires = time() + max(60, is_null($ttl) ? (int)$this->callbackStateTtl : (int)$ttl);
$state = array(
'editor' => get_class($this),
'method' => (string)$method,
'token' => $token,
'hash' => $hash,
'expires' => $expires,
'meta' => is_array($meta) ? $meta : array()
);
if (!$this->writeCallbackState($token, $state)) {
return false;
}
return array(
'token' => $token,
'expires' => $expires,
'sig' => $this->createCallbackSignature($method, $token, $expires, $secret)
);
}
/**
* Verify callback request and return state.
*
* @param string $method
* @param array $post
* @param string $secret
* @param string $tokenKey
* @param string $expiresKey
* @param string $sigKey
*
* @return array|false
*/
protected function verifyCallbackRequest($method, $post, $secret, $tokenKey = 'token', $expiresKey = 'expires', $sigKey = 'sig')
{
$this->gcCallbackStates();
if (!is_array($post)) {
return false;
}
$token = isset($post[$tokenKey]) ? (string)$post[$tokenKey] : '';
$expires = isset($post[$expiresKey]) ? (string)$post[$expiresKey] : '';
$sig = isset($post[$sigKey]) ? (string)$post[$sigKey] : '';
if ($token === '' || $expires === '' || $sig === '' || !ctype_digit($expires)) {
return false;
}
$expires = (int)$expires;
if ($expires < time()) {
$this->deleteCallbackState($token);
return false;
}
$expectedSig = $this->createCallbackSignature($method, $token, $expires, $secret);
if (!$this->hashEquals($expectedSig, $sig)) {
return false;
}
$state = $this->readCallbackState($token);
if (!$state) {
return false;
}
if (empty($state['editor']) || !$this->hashEquals($state['editor'], get_class($this))
|| empty($state['method']) || !$this->hashEquals($state['method'], (string)$method)
|| empty($state['token']) || !$this->hashEquals($state['token'], $token)
|| !isset($state['expires']) || (int)$state['expires'] !== $expires
|| empty($state['hash'])) {
return false;
}
return $state;
}
/**
* Consume callback state.
*
* @param string $token
*
* @return void
*/
protected function consumeCallbackState($token)
{
$this->deleteCallbackState($token);
}
/**
* Garbage collect expired callback states.
*
* @return void
*/
protected function gcCallbackStates()
{
$dir = $this->getCallbackStateDir(false);
if (!$dir) {
return;
}
$files = glob($dir . DIRECTORY_SEPARATOR . '*.json');
if (!$files) {
return;
}
$now = time();
foreach ($files as $path) {
if (!is_file($path)) {
continue;
}
$remove = false;
$json = file_get_contents($path);
if ($json === false || $json === '') {
$remove = true;
} else {
$state = json_decode($json, true);
if (!is_array($state) || empty($state['expires']) || (int)$state['expires'] < $now) {
$remove = true;
}
}
if ($remove) {
@unlink($path);
}
}
}
/**
* Return callback state directory.
*
* @param bool $create
*
* @return string|false
*/
protected function getCallbackStateDir($create = false)
{
$base = elFinder::getCommonTempPath();
if (!$base) {
return false;
}
$dir = $base . DIRECTORY_SEPARATOR . $this->callbackStateDirName;
if (!is_dir($dir)) {
if (!$create || !@mkdir($dir, 0700, true)) {
return false;
}
}
return is_writable($dir) ? $dir : false;
}
/**
* Return callback state file path.
*
* @param string $token
* @param bool $create
*
* @return string|false
*/
protected function getCallbackStatePath($token, $create = false)
{
$dir = $this->getCallbackStateDir($create);
if (!$dir || !is_string($token) || $token === '') {
return false;
}
return $dir . DIRECTORY_SEPARATOR . hash('sha256', $token) . '.json';
}
/**
* Persist callback state.
*
* @param string $token
* @param array $state
*
* @return bool
*/
protected function writeCallbackState($token, $state)
{
$path = $this->getCallbackStatePath($token, true);
if (!$path) {
return false;
}
$json = json_encode($state);
if ($json === false) {
return false;
}
return file_put_contents($path, $json, LOCK_EX) !== false;
}
/**
* Read callback state.
*
* @param string $token
*
* @return array|false
*/
protected function readCallbackState($token)
{
$path = $this->getCallbackStatePath($token, false);
if (!$path || !is_file($path)) {
return false;
}
$json = file_get_contents($path);
if ($json === false || $json === '') {
return false;
}
$state = json_decode($json, true);
return is_array($state) ? $state : false;
}
/**
* Delete callback state.
*
* @param string $token
*
* @return void
*/
protected function deleteCallbackState($token)
{
$path = $this->getCallbackStatePath($token, false);
if ($path && is_file($path)) {
@unlink($path);
}
}
/**
* Create callback signature.
*
* @param string $method
* @param string $token
* @param int $expires
* @param string $secret
*
* @return string
*/
protected function createCallbackSignature($method, $token, $expires, $secret)
{
$payload = implode('|', array(get_class($this), (string)$method, (string)$token, (string)$expires));
return hash_hmac('sha256', $payload, (string)$secret);
}
/**
* Create random callback state token.
*
* @return string
*/
protected function createCallbackStateToken()
{
if (function_exists('random_bytes')) {
return bin2hex(random_bytes(32));
}
if (function_exists('openssl_random_pseudo_bytes')) {
$bytes = openssl_random_pseudo_bytes(32);
if ($bytes !== false) {
return bin2hex($bytes);
}
}
return md5(uniqid(mt_rand(), true)) . md5(uniqid(mt_rand(), true));
}
/**
* Constant-time string comparison.
*
* @param string $known
* @param string $user
*
* @return bool
*/
protected function hashEquals($known, $user)
{
if (function_exists('hash_equals')) {
return hash_equals((string)$known, (string)$user);
}
$known = (string)$known;
$user = (string)$user;
if (strlen($known) !== strlen($user)) {
return false;
}
$result = 0;
$length = strlen($known);
for ($i = 0; $i < $length; $i++) {
$result |= ord($known[$i]) ^ ord($user[$i]);
}
return $result === 0;
}
}
